My latest information is the term people are using inside the f. B. I. Is potential hits. This tells you the unknowability of what they may have. Rose what does that mean, potential hits . The reason they figured this out at all is because the people handling the separate investigation were looking at the metadata on the computer, meaning the tos and froms like the outside of the envelope for a mail. They saw traffic from huma abedins accounts into and from the clinton accounts, linked to the clinton email server. They dont know what they are because the original search didnt allow them to look at the content of the messages. What they have begun doing now, they have a precise warrant for that information, is theyre scanning all that content. Theyll scan it, see which ones they think they need to have an actual human eye go over and they need to pair those up with what theyve already seen in other parts of the investigation. Someone was telling me this could be as complicated as weve already looked at five emails in a chain and this computer has the sixth response to those five, so its that level of down in the weeds granularity they have to sort through. Rose exactly how many emails are they looking at . The whole laptop im told has 650,000 emails on it, but thats not the universe they need to worry about. Theyre worried about a smaller universe, more than a thousand emails that have the metadata that seem to touch the clinton server. Rose explain the decision he had to make. In late june of 1990, because of what we used to care about the deficit back in the day. There was an enormous deficit. There was a great sense of imperial decline, paul kennedys book, rise and fall of the great powers, there was very much a moment that we believe deficit spending was costing us our power. Bush faced a strongly democratic congress. George mitchell running the senate, tom foley running the house, jim sacert running the budget committee, very tough guys, he was facing enormous pressure to raise taxes in order to deal with the deficit. Democrats have been out offpower, for at that point, ten years. Ronald reagan had fundamentally shifted american politics in the summer of 1991 by passing kemp roth which lowered marginal rates to the highest, 28 , and the democrats had been chasing to get that back up through the decade. Bush had very little political capital. He had run on the read my lips. He was uncomfortable continue vert to rose his his thing was Foreign Policy. Very much so. If june of 1990, feeling the pressure, he agreed to excise taxes cigarettes, liquor, gas rose consumption taxes. Exactly. The right wing ultimately led by Newt Gingrich bolts on the president , their president , which totally throws bush off because bush was and is the best of party soldiers, in many ways. Rose and former party chairman. Former party chairman. After gingrich bolted the democrats sensed sweetness. They did something in the ultimate package that had not been part of the initial compromise which was to raise marginal income tax rates. The republican rebellion exacerbated the policy result and bush paid for it forever. I suspect, in many ways, the 1992 election was lost on that day when he said that. Years ago, charlie, they would have fashion shows, the designers would have shows in february showing the fall collections, and they would ship the clothes into the stores the following september. People would wait, people would go into the stores and buy the clothes they would have seen on the runway in february. We decided to put the clothes on the runway on not only beautiful models but social media stars and create what we called instant fashion, buy now, wear now. Rose gigi hadid yes. Her fans and our fans could watch the show, open to the public, click and buy immediately so they could wear it that night. Immediate gratification is what the Millennials Want and they also want experiences. So they dont want to do it the traditional way. I wanted to be a disruptor. I wanted to change that whole paradigm.
